Creamed Chipped Beef & Toast recipe (dried beef) as originated in the U. Creamed Chipped Beef & Toast - S. Chipped beef is a form of pressed, salted and dried beef that has been sliced into thin pieces. Some makers smoke the dried beef for more flavor.

S. or Chipped Beef on Toast is a staple of military cuisine and an old family favorite. S. stands for "Chipped Beef" (…except the word is actually Shit) on a Shingle.
